<description>&#60;p&#62;I got caught once by the kids I nanny for and they were bewildered by it too.  I did later that day fess up that sometimes we create art for the joy of making it and sometimes we love the final product but that it's ok to recycle the ones we don't love.  Thankfully that became part of our clean up from art projects-- keep or recycle.  They even caught on that some could be keep for a few days type of thing which made life soooo much easier.  Frankly though, a lot still went into the trash later but they knew we at least were valuing their time and energy at the time.
